Transaction 51abb003c2ccc73a2a48b265c3c39c02268e4f3557bdc700769ba4bdf48b6da2

1 Input
2 Outputs
  • 51abb003c2ccc73a2a48b265c3c39c02268e4f3557bdc700769ba4bdf48b6da2:0
  • value  108206307
    address  1HcdbotENxjvMRBGD5o4o1FRKGVnPdXeJW
  • 51abb003c2ccc73a2a48b265c3c39c02268e4f3557bdc700769ba4bdf48b6da2:1
  • value  663047
    address  33cVaKmdJWmSyPPN7uCtgxbEU9ngAPQg8i